Here are some of the preparation tips, You can follow for the Exam.
Work on a Time Table : After carefully checking the syllabus of the exam towards creating a perfect timetable which will fit your schedule while leaving enough time to prepare for the examination within the days left.
Devide & Segregate the JEE Main Syllabus: The topics from the Exam syllabus must be divided into easy, tough and very tough so that preparation of the exam is made accordingly.
Make your Basic Concepts Strong : While it is essential to study the topics mentioned in the official syllabus, it is also advised to study the basic concepts well first. By knowing the basic concepts of the units involved in the examination, you will be able to understand each topics well and in depth. This will result in a greater understanding of the topics and will make it simpler for you to study complicated concepts present in the syllabus.
Improve your Weak Points : Stressed over some topics or formulas which you just cannot seem to understand? Give more time and focus on these topics to improve it. Keep small notes and constantly revise those concepts which has been hard to understand. By constantly studying the topics you find difficult.
Attempt Mock Test and Solve Sample Papers : Mock tests will give you an almost real experience of how the examination will be. By solving mock tests, you will be able to work on time management while at the same time understanding the question paper pattern.
Revision : While studying it is important to revise those topics which has already been studied. It is advised that each day, a certain amount of time should be divided for revision purposes.

You can prepare first from ncert to make your basics strong . Then you can go on to prepare jee main level sums from Arihant. Arihant books are having good explanations for concepts . You can learn the tricks to answer the questions fast from there.
Also try to solve last 10 year papers of mains to get a feel of the type of questions asked

There are some of the best books out there that will be sufficient enough to help you get good score in JEE Mains.
Here is a list of the best books for to make things easier for you.
Books for JEE Mains Physics
Concepts of Physics (vol. 1) by HC Verma
This one contains more theoretical questions from class 11 curriculum of CBSE. The questions in this book are very tough but it will help you broaden your knowledge. Spend more time on this book and the easy questions are going to be a piece of cake for you.
NCERT Physics Books
NCERT books are the most recommended books when it comes to preparing for JEE Mains. If you dont have much time to prepare for the JEE Mains then just prepare from this book and dont bother with other books. It contains most questions from class 11 and 12 curricula of CBSE.
Understanding Physics for JEE Mains and Advanced, Electricity and Magnetism by DC Pandey
This book focuses on the concepts of electricity and magnetism. These two topics are very important for JEE Mains Physics portion that is why this book is recommended highly by most teachers.
Books for JEE Mains Chemistry
NCERT Chemistry Books
As always, NCERT books are a must, but they are even more vital when it comes to chemistry. The answers to most of the questions relating to inorganic chemistry in the JEE Mains paper can be found in the NCERT books. So, dont even think about skipping this one.
Inorganic Chemistry for Competitions for IIT JEE by Dr. O.P. Tandon
The NCERT books are the first go-to when it comes to inorganic chemistry but if you have time you must go through this book too. This will help you understand the concepts in more detail so you dont forget them.
Solomons & Fryhles Organic Chemistry for JEE, Main & Advanced
Of course, inorganic chemistry is very important for JEE Mains, but you cannot skip on organic chemistry as there will be questions of those too in the exam. This is one of the best books to help study for organic chemistry.
Books for JEE Mains Mathematics
NCERT Mathematics Books
When youre studying for the first time for JEE Mains, you should start off by studying this book. This helps you to understand the questions easily and clear your basic concepts.
IIT Mathematics for JEE Main and Advanced by ML Khanna
This is a very good book for learning the strong fundamentals of mathematics which are important for JEE Mains.
RD Sharma Mathematics for Class 11 and 12
This is another one that is good for the fundamentals. But solve questions from this book after you are done with the NCERT books.
